Jerónimos Monastery

Towering over the neighborhood of Belém, the Jerónimos Monastery stands as a remarkable example of Manueline architecture, a distinctive Portuguese style that flourished during the Age of Discovery.
Commissioned by King Manuel I, this majestic 16th-century monument honors the role of exploration in Portugal’s history.
Visitors can marvel at the intricate stone carvings, ornate columns, and grandiose cloisters that evoke a sense of the country’s maritime prowess.
The monastery’s striking facade, with its delicate floral and nautical motifs, reflects the opulence and ambition of the Portuguese Empire at its peak.
It remains a beloved national symbol and UNESCO World Heritage site.

Chiado, Rossio Square, and Alfama
The vibrant Chiado neighborhood is known for its upscale shopping, lively cafés, and historic charm. Next, the tour explores Rossio Square, the lively heart of Lisbon, with its neoclassical architecture and bustling promenade. The final stop is the enchanting Alfama district, the city’s oldest neighborhood, where winding cobblestone streets, quaint houses, and the iconic São Jorge Castle create a captivating atmosphere. Visitors can enjoy the traditional Fado music scene and charming local shops.
